Hello everyone,

I wanted to refresh my voice coil lens patchset before we have more voice 
coil lens controller drivers. The VOCUS_ABSOLUTE control really is not a
best control ID to control a voice coil driver's current. 

There may be additional controls in the class: the hardware I'm familiar
with provides other controls (PWM vs. linear mode, resonance frequency and
ringing compensation formula to name a few) but I'm not fully certain 
they're something that even should be told to the user --- let alone
giving the user write access to them. 

My expectation is still that there will be more controls in the class. The
PWM / linear mode might be one candidate: PWM saves power but it may cause
other issues. These other issues might be something to ignore, depending
on the use case. That will be anyway left for the future. 

since v2:

- Don't remove the newline after control class definitions.

- Move all ad5820 related changes to the second patch. Some were
  accidentally left to the patch adding the new control class.

Add support for opening multiple devices in v4l2_open(), and for
mapping controls between devices.

This is necessary for complex devices, such as Nokia N900.

Signed-off-by: Pavel Machek <pavel@ucw.cz>

diff --git a/lib/include/libv4l2.h b/lib/include/libv4l2.h
index ea1870d..a0ec0a9 100644
--- a/lib/include/libv4l2.h
+++ b/lib/include/libv4l2.h
@@ -58,6 +58,10 @@ LIBV4L_PUBLIC extern FILE *v4l2_log_file;
    invalid memory address will not lead to failure with errno being EFAULT,
    as it would with a real ioctl, but will cause libv4l2 to break, and you
    get to keep both pieces.
+
+   You can open complex pipelines by passing ".cv" file with pipeline
+   description to v4l2_open(). libv4l2 will open all the required
+   devices automatically in that case.
 */
 
 LIBV4L_PUBLIC int v4l2_open(const char *file, int oflag, ...);
